From fdfe9e75d981fd3c5372d2355bd8b88635db0db4 Mon Sep 17 00:00:00 2001 From: pangyang <475446853@qq.com> Date: Wed, 18 Mar 2026 19:48:49 +0800 Subject: [PATCH] =?UTF-8?q?=E7=83=A7=E7=BB=93=E6=95=B0=E6=8D=AE=E6=89=93?= =?UTF-8?q?=E5=8D=B0=E6=9C=AA=E5=AE=8C=E6=88=90002?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../desk/produce/mapper/WorkPlanMapper.xml | 24 +++++++++---------- .../service/impl/AuditFileServiceImpl.java | 8 +++++-- .../system/controller/UserController.java | 9 +++++++ 3 files changed, 27 insertions(+), 14 deletions(-) di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/produce/mapper/WorkPlanMapper.xml b/blade-service/blade-desk/src/main/java/org/springblade/desk/produce/mapper/WorkPlanMapper.xml index c9d36bb8..e2de88e0 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/produce/mapper/WorkPlanMapper.xml +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/produce/mapper/WorkPlanMapper.xml @@ -75,8 +75,8 @@ select a.PART_CODE, a.BATCH_NO, a.WORK_QTY, a.area, a.sumArea, a.MTN_CODE, a.prod_ident,a.wo_code,a.material,a.yield_type from ( - select d.PART_CODE, c.BATCH_NO, b.WORK_QTY, b.WORK_QTY*d.PO_AREA as area, - sum(b.WORK_QTY*d.PO_AREA) over() as sumArea, a.MTN_CODE, d.prod_ident,c.wo_code,f.material,d.yield_type + select d.PART_CODE, c.BATCH_NO, b.WORK_QTY, b.WORK_QTY*d.YP_AREA as area, + sum(b.WORK_QTY*d.YP_AREA) over() as sumArea, a.MTN_CODE, d.PRODUCT_IDENT as prod_ident,c.wo_code,f.material,d.yield_type from MES_MAC_TOOL_USE a inner join MES_WORK_PLAN b on a.WP_ID = b.ID inner join MES_WORK_ORDER c on b.WO_ID = c.ID @@ -163,7 +163,7 @@ select a.PART_CODE, a.BATCH_NO, a.WORK_QTY as qua, a.area, a.sumArea as totalArea,a.MTN_CODE, a.prod_ident,a.wo_code,a.material,a.yield_type from ( - select d.PART_CODE, c.BATCH_NO, b.WORK_QTY, b.WORK_QTY*d.PO_AREA as area, - sum(b.WORK_QTY*d.PO_AREA) over() as sumArea, - a.MTN_CODE, d.prod_ident,c.wo_code,f.material,d.yield_type from MES_MAC_TOOL_USE a - inner join MES_WORK_PLAN b on a.WP_ID = b.WP_ID + select d.PART_CODE, c.BATCH_NO, b.WORK_QTY, b.WORK_QTY*d.YP_AREA as area, + sum(b.WORK_QTY*d.YP_AREA) over() as sumArea, + a.MTN_CODE, d.PRODUCT_IDENT as prod_ident,c.wo_code,f.material,d.yield_type from MES_MAC_TOOL_USE a + inner join MES_WORK_PLAN b on a.WP_ID = b.ID inner join MES_WORK_ORDER c on b.WO_ID = c.ID inner join MES_YIELD_ORDER d on c.YO_ID = d.ID inner join ds_part f on d.part_code = f.part_code where a.MTN_CODE in( select a.MTN_CODE from MES_MAC_TOOL_USE a - left join DE_EQUIPMENT_CARD b on a.EQUIPMENT_CARD = b.ID + left join MES_EQUIPMENT_CARD b on a.EQUIPMENT_CARD = b.ID where a.WP_ID = #{wpId} and b.CATEGORYS = '产线设备' @@ -225,11 +225,11 @@